A significant portion of functions look something like this:
<pre>
define remotefile(source, mode, owner) {
   file { $name:
      source => "puppet://puppet/module/$source",
      mode => $mode,
      owner => $owner,
   }
}
</pre>
Notice that it just wraps another type, adding a bit of information. It'd be 
great to have a simple language construct that supported this smoothly, so we 
didn't have to respecify every attribute supported by the object type (notice 
particularly that most attributes are *not* overridden). It seems almost like 
it should be a subclass of an existing type, using something akin to ruby's 
"super" function:
<pre>
define remotefile(source) inherits file {
  super {
     source => "puppet://puppet/module/$source"
  }
}
</pre>
This provides the needed functionality and is relatively straightforward in 
concept.
